For the meantime , you could rig up your own home made isolation transformer if you have a couple of old radio or TV power transformers kicking around in your parts stash . You'd connect the 6 volt secondaries of both transformers to each other , the primary of one would connect to your 110V AC power source and the primary of the other will become your isolated 110V AC supply to power the radio from . This , while not as elegant as a fancy pre built unit , will certainly isolate and protect your test equipment till you can get something within your price target .
